Definitions of “diabetic”
Of or pertaining to diabetes, especially diabetes mellitus.
“diabetic complications”
Having diabetes, especially diabetes mellitus.
“diabetic patients (patients with diabetes)”
A person with diabetes, usually diabetes mellitus.
